GOVERNMENT MUST SCRAP ‘PINK BATTS ON WHEELS’

08-October-2010

Friday October 8th

 

The Federal Opposition has renewed its calls for Labor to dump its much-derided Cash for Clunkers scheme.

Following yesterday’s first meeting of her Electricity Tax Committee, an indignant Julia Gillard is stubbornly clinging on to the $394 million program.

But Ms Gillard has no good reason to stick with this ludicrously expensive scheme that will send jobs offshore.

Even on environmental grounds alone, it’s a fraud – with one tonne of carbon abatement costing $394, compared to the price in the Government’s once-vaunted ETS of less than $30 per tonne.

The Gillard team has been incapable of delivering home insulation and BER programs without billions of dollars being wasted, and Cash for Clunkers is the next fiasco ripe for abuse.

Cash for Clunkers was an election campaign stunt and, as with her Citizens’ Assembly, it should be consigned to the scrapheap.

If Ms Gillard is using the excuse of a minority government to break all other promises, she should use the new paradigm as the reason to junk this dog of a policy.

Her own Industry Minister Kim Carr already gave the game away when he rejected this idea last year.

He is now trying to handpass policy responsibility for the scheme to another Minister in Labor’s backrooms.
